Ear, nose and throat specialist Raj Sindwani, MD, says the only way to know whether it’s a cold or a bacterial infection in the early stages is to swab inside the nose and grow a culture. Your doctor may ask about your symptoms. He or she may feel for tenderness in your nose and face and look inside your nose. Your doctor can usually make the diagnosis based on the physical exam.
